Effect of Temperature on Solar Panel Efficiency |Greentumble
Solar panels actually love colder temperatures on sunny days. The open circuit voltage produced by solar cells on cold days increases and may rise even 20 percent above the values obtained during the standard testing at 25 degrees Celsius. This means that solar panels will produce more power in an hour during the cold and sunny weather.

Effect of Temperature
In a solar cell, the parameter most affected by an increase in temperature is the open-circuit voltage. The impact of increasing temperature is shown in the figure below. The effect of temperature on the IV characteristics of a solar cell. The open-circuit voltage decreases with temperature because of the temperature dependence of I 0.

Theory of solar cells
OverviewEquivalent circuit of a solar cellWorking explanationPhotogeneration of charge carriersThe p–n junctionCharge carrier separationConnection to an external loadSee also
An equivalent circuit model of an ideal solar cell''s p–n junction uses an ideal current source (whose photogenerated current increases with light intensity) in parallel with a diode (whose current represents recombination losses). Solar Cell Voltage: Understanding The Basics
By optimizing the voltage output of solar cells, it is possible to maximize the amount of electricity that can be generated from solar energy. The open-circuit voltage (Voc) is the maximum voltage that a solar cell can produce when there is no external load connected to it. It is a key parameter for determining the efficiency of a solar cell.

How do solar panels increase voltage?
The overall system voltage is increased by connecting solar panels in series. When a grid-connected inverter or charge controller requires 24 volts or more, solar panels in series are typically employed. How does a solar cell work?
Hi, yes I just added a picture. It helps to understand that a solar cell is just an ordinary silicon diode (but awfully wide). It has the same curve. As it generates current, the voltage rises. As the voltage rises, the diode starts to conduct (above 0.4V), and shorts itself out. This limits the voltage.
